Heads up: if the Lintrock baseline file in the Quarrow repo drifts from main, CI fails with a "stale baseline" error even when the code is fine. Quick fix is to regenerate the baseline on a clean checkout and re-push. If a customer build is blocked, confirm the failing run matches the token below before escalating.

build token for yadug-yagag: htk21_c863c33eb8b82c0c9c152

Title: Broker upgrade — Corvid Relay 4.x breaks legacy plugin handshake.

We are upgrading the Harrowgate message broker from Corvid Relay 3.9 to 4.2 next sprint. The v1 handshake is removed; plugins still calling it will fail to register. Migrate to the v2 negotiation API before the cutover. Compatibility shims will not be provided. Test against the staging broker, which already runs 4.2. Plugins verified there will be whitelisted automatically. Validate against the staging build below.

session token of kahag-bawip = htk6_729d08

## Artifact Signing

New folks: the Quarrow migration moves all legacy cron jobs into the Fennwick workflow engine. Every workflow bundle must be signed before the scheduler will load it; unsigned bundles are silently skipped, which looks like a missing job. Sign bundles with the team deploy key shown below.

signing key of bajop-hahag = bky13_yLSJStjSXhzxg

## Onboarding: SpokeShift Rebalancer

SpokeShift moves dock-to-dock rebalancing plans for the Bellharbor bike-share fleet. Release cadence: Tuesdays, cut from `main` after the dispatch team freezes routes. Build with `make release`, run the smoke suite against the Fennwick staging depot, then tag.

Deploys go through the Larkvale pipeline only — no manual pushes to depot nodes. Rollbacks use the previous tag; never hotfix on a node.

All release artifacts must be signed before the pipeline will accept them. Sign with the key below.

deploy key for bajog-fawef: bky4_Q6ZY

Ticket: Config drift on DeployCrier bot (prod vs. staging)

During the Kestrelbay release review I compared DeployCrier's running configuration against the repository manifest and found three divergent settings, likely from a manual hotfix in March that was never backported. Functional impact is minor but the drift blocks reproducible deploys. For clarity, the values currently live in production are these.

deployment values, bahop-fahag:
[silok]
host = silok.lumictech.test
user = silok_svc
database = silok_prod